Получить название месяца из цифры в базе данных Access? - PullRequest
5 голосов
/ 09 ноября 2011

Я пытаюсь выяснить, как получить название месяца из цифры месяца в базе данных доступа.

Я нашел это: Format(Date, "mmmm"), к сожалению, у меня нет даты, все, что у меня есть, это числа месяцев, чтобы эта функция не работала.

есть ли альтернатива, которую я мог бы использовать?

Спасибо

Ответы [ 3 ]

6 голосов
/ 09 ноября 2011

Вы можете использовать функцию MonthName (Месяц) , доступную в MS-Access.

MonthName(3)            would return 'March'
MonthName(3, TRUE)      would return 'Mar'
MonthName(7, FALSE)     would return 'July'

В Access функция MonthName возвращает строку, представляющую месяц, заданный длячисло от 1 до 12.

Синтаксис для функции MonthName:

MonthName ( number, [abbreviate] )

число - это значение от 1 до 12, представляющее месяц.

сокращеннонеобязательный.Этот параметр принимает логическое значение, ИСТИНА или ЛОЖЬ.Если для этого параметра установлено значение TRUE, это означает, что название месяца сокращено.Если для этого параметра установлено значение FALSE, название месяца не сокращается.

Надеюсь!это поможет вам.

2 голосов
/ 09 ноября 2011

Доступ имеет функцию MonthName, которая получает номер месяца и возвращает название месяца:

MonthName(11) вернет November.

1 голос
/ 17 июля 2012

Месяц продаж: Format(DatePart("m",[invoice date]),"mmmm")

это помогает, извлекает полное название месяца из даты выставления счета

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...